Transportation Project Manager
The City of Tukwila is in search of a Transportation Project Manager. Under the direction of the Senior Program Manager for Transportation and the City Engineer, the Transportation Project Manager performs professional level project management activities and coordinates all aspects of large, complex capital improvement projects. This role will increase the capacity of the Public Works Engineering Division and will focus on delivering safe, reliable, and cost-effective streets, bridges, pedestrian facilities, and traffic operations support.
The position will plan, coordinate, and direct the development of plans, specifications, and cost estimates for design, technical services, and construction contracts supporting the City’s transportation infrastructure. You will also contribute to the overall management of critical traffic control devices and pavement preservation through asset management, preventative maintenance plans, and risk identification and mitigation. You will have the opportunity to contribute to the prioritization of capital projects and programs and inform the biennial budget development process.
Aboutthe City
The City of Tukwila is 9.6 square miles of opportunity and a dynamic place to work. The population is over 22,000 at night and up to 150,000+ during the day. Tukwila shares borders with the Cities of Seattle, Renton, Sea Tac, Burien, and Kent. Its central location lies in the heart of the Puget Sound region, sitting 12 miles south of downtown Seattle, 17 miles north of downtown Tacoma, and just east of Sea Tac Airport.
It is easily accessed by I-5 and I-405 or via either of Tukwila's two train stations, the Sounder Station or the Sound Transit Light Rail Station.

The Public Works Department provides the foundation for high quality of life in Tukwila by protecting the health and safety of residents, visitors, and businesses. The Department is responsible for design, construction, operations, and maintenance of the City's essential transportation, water, sewer, and surface water infrastructure. Public Works also supports other departments through the management and maintenance of the City's vehicles and facilities assets.
The department is comprised of 67 employees organized into four divisions:
Administration, Engineering, Maintenance & Operations, and Fleet & Facilities.
